Background technique
Fig. 1 and Fig. 2 are please referred to, existing synchronous pulley 100' has a wheel body portion 10', and the centre of wheel body portion 10' opens up One runs through the circular first holding hole 11' of the wheel body portion two sides 10', and it is cylindrical that the side convex of wheel body portion 10' is equipped with one Protrusion 12', the corresponding first holding hole 11' in the side of protrusion 12' offers second be connected to corresponding with the first holding hole 11' Holding hole 121'.
Existing synchronous pulley 100', which is sheathed on a shaft by the first holding hole 11' and the second holding hole 121', (to scheme not Show) on, existing synchronous pulley 100' offers the one and first holding hole 11' or second solid on wheel body portion 10' or protrusion 12' The screw hole 13' of hole 121' connection is held, a fastening screw (not shown) is installed in screw hole 13', is supported when fastening screw is screwed inwardly into Shaft is pushed up, is anchored on synchronous pulley 100' in shaft.
Referring to Fig. 3, existing another kind synchronous pulley 100', solid in the first holding hole (not indicating in figure) or second It holds correspondence in the 121' of hole and offers a keyway 122', one key of projection in the shaft (not shown) assembled with synchronous pulley 100' Body, when synchronous belt wheel case 100' is set to shaft, key body is arranged in keyway 122', so that synchronous pulley 100' be made to be anchored on shaft On.
But when synchronous pulley 100' being anchored in shaft using fastening screw, due to the stress point of shaft be a little, it is synchronous Belt wheel 100' is easy to happen sliding, and when keyway 122' and the cooperation of key body being used to fasten shaft and synchronous pulley 100', it is synchronous Belt wheel 100' is more complicated when installing or removing with shaft.
Because a little, it is necessary to be not easy the same of sliding when it is fairly simple to provide a kind of installation and removal, and being anchored in shaft Walk belt wheel.

Embodiment
Please refer to Fig. 4 and Fig. 5, a kind of synchronous pulley 100 provided by the utility model, including a wheel body portion 10 and a fastening Screw 20.The centre in the wheel body portion 10 opens up circular first holding hole 11 for running through 10 two sides of wheel body portion, wheel body portion 11 side convex is equipped with a cylindrical protrusion 12, and corresponding first holding hole 11 in the side of protrusion 12 offers one and first Second holding hole 121 of the corresponding connection of holding hole 11.The outer peripheral surface in the wheel body portion 10 is convexly equipped with several wheels arranged in a ring Tooth 13, the two sides in the wheel body portion 10 are also convexly equipped with flange 14 in a ring respectively.
The side of the protrusion 12 is inwardly opened in the first fluting 122, and first fluting 122 runs through the second holding hole 121 hole wall and the outer peripheral surface of protrusion 12.The outer peripheral surface of the protrusion 12 inwardly opens up one and the in the outside of the first fluting 122 The second orthogonal fluting 123 of one fluting 122, the second fluting 123 extend inwardly to the center of circle beyond the second holding hole 121.
The outer peripheral surface of the protrusion 12 offers one and the first 122 orthogonal screw holes of fluting in the side of the second fluting 123 15, the fastening screw 20 is installed in screw hole 15.
100 working principle of the utility model synchronous pulley is as follows: wheel body portion 10 and protrusion 12 are sheathed on shaft (not shown) After upper, fastening screw 20 is screwed inwardly into, makes the internal diameter of the second holding hole 121 reduce to clamp shaft, which embraces Tight stress point is the hole wall of the second holding hole 121, and forced area is big, is not easy to slide when being anchored in shaft.
The utility model synchronous pulley 100 inwardly opens up one first fluting 122 by the side in protrusion 12, protrusion 12 Outer peripheral surface inwardly opens up one and orthogonal second fluting 123 of the first fluting 122 in the side of the first fluting 122, protrusion 12 outside Circumferential surface offers one and the first 122 orthogonal screw hole 15 of fluting, and fastening screw 20 is installed in screw hole 15, when installation, will fasten Screw 20 is screwed inwardly into, and reduces the internal diameter of the second holding hole 121 to clamping shaft, and it is the which, which holds stress point tightly, The hole wall of two holding holes 121, forced area is big, when disassembly, only need to screw out fastening screw 20 outward and can be easily by synchronous pulley 100 remove.The utility model synchronous pulley 100 mounts and dismounts fairly simple, and while being anchored in shaft is not easy to slide.
